VPS搭建失败?这些常见问题及解决方法请收好!
卡尔云官网
www.kaeryun.com
在服务器管理中,VPS(虚拟专用服务器)是一个非常强大的工具,能够让你在一台物理服务器上运行多个独立的虚拟机,VPS搭建失败的问题并不少见,尤其是在初次操作时,作为网络安全人员,我们需要了解这些常见问题的原因以及解决方法,以避免类似的问题再次发生。
VPS搭建失败的常见原因
-
配置问题
在搭建VPS时,配置参数设置不当会导致服务器无法正常运行,防火墙没有正确配置,可能会阻止应用程序的正常访问;数据库配置错误,可能导致应用程序崩溃。 -
服务器选择不当
如果选择的 hosting provider 提供的服务器资源不足,或者服务器性能不佳,可能导致VPS运行缓慢甚至崩溃。 -
软件依赖过多
如果在VPS上安装了过多的依赖软件,可能会导致兼容性问题,建议在安装前先列出所有需要的软件,并确保它们兼容。 -
缺乏安全配置
搭建VPS后,缺乏必要的安全措施,如防火墙、入侵检测系统(IDS)等,可能导致服务器成为攻击目标。 -
缺乏测试
在正式部署VPS之前,缺乏充分的测试会导致问题在生产环境中出现。
VPS搭建失败的解决方法
-
检查配置文件
在搭建VPS时,仔细检查配置文件,确保所有参数设置正确,可以参考官方文档,了解各个配置参数的作用和取值范围。 -
验证防火墙设置
确保防火墙已正确配置,允许应用程序所需的端口开放,可以使用命令如netstat -tuln | grep :80
来验证。 -
测试数据库配置
在数据库配置完成后,进行测试,确保数据库能够正常连接和执行查询,可以使用命令如mysql -u user -p
进入数据库,执行简单的命令。 -
优化服务器资源
如果服务器资源不足,可以考虑升级硬件,或者减少不必要的软件安装,使用工具如htop
或top
监控资源使用情况。 -
加强安全配置
配置防火墙、入侵检测系统(IDS)、入侵防御系统(IPS)等安全措施,以保护VPS免受攻击。 -
进行充分测试
在正式部署前,进行多轮测试,包括压力测试、兼容性测试等,确保VPS在各种场景下都能正常运行。
如何避免VPS搭建失败
-
选择可靠的 hosting provider
在选择 hosting provider时,选择信誉良好的服务提供商,确保其技术实力和售后服务。 -
熟悉服务器管理
学习服务器管理的基本知识,包括防火墙、数据库配置、软件安装等,避免因为知识不足导致的问题。 -
使用工具自动化
使用脚本和自动化工具,减少手动操作带来的错误,使用Ansible、Chef等工具进行服务器部署和配置。 -
定期备份和恢复
定期备份重要数据,并设置自动恢复策略,减少因配置错误导致的数据丢失。 -
保持系统更新
定期更新系统软件和依赖软件,确保系统安全性和稳定性。 -
监控服务器状态
使用监控工具实时监控服务器状态,及时发现并解决问题。
VPS搭建失败的问题虽然常见,但只要我们了解其原因,并采取相应的措施,就能够避免类似的问题再次发生,关键在于仔细检查配置、熟悉服务器管理知识、使用工具自动化以及定期维护服务器,通过这些措施,我们能够确保VPS的稳定运行,为业务提供可靠的支持。
卡尔云官网
www.kaeryun.com